About Butte Creek CC and the Chico, CA Community

Butte Creek Country Club (BCCC) prides itself on being the only private equity golf club in California's North Valley. Established in 1962, BCCC has a rich history of excellent golf, casual and fine dining, and an exciting social club atmosphere that is welcoming to members of all ages. BCCC has been the home course for multiple championship events including US Open Qualifiers, AJGA tournaments, NCAA Division II Championships and many more outstanding tournaments. World-renowned course designer Bob Baldock shaped the golf course around two meandering creeks that flow through nine of the eighteen holes on a 7,000-yard, well-manicured golf course. Recent club improvements include a state-of-the-art short game facility, an expansive new outdoor patio, bocce ball courts and brand-new course maintenance equipment.

Chico is a city of about 100,000 people in Northern California and is the cultural, economic and education center of the area. It is home to California State University, Chico and Bidwell Park, one of the largest municipal parks in the United States, and is surrounded by some of the richest agricultural land in the world. Chico is family-friendly, with good schools and easy accessibility to parks, rivers, lakes and mountains. For more information: Finest Golf Course in Chico | Butte Creek Country Club

Job Summary The GM reports to the Board of Directors of BCCC and has the overall authority to manage and exercise authority over the operations and resources of the Club in a manner consistent with the strategic goals as established by the Board of Directors. The GM directly supervises all department heads so as to align with the overall Club goals and strategy.

The GM's primary role is to ensure a premier golf and social member experience and embody our motto of "Where Membership becomes Family". Major responsibilities include providing leadership and oversight of all department heads, implementing and monitoring the budget, developing operating procedures and best practices, and securing and protecting the Club's facilities and equipment. The GM will also manage the relationships between the Club and its Board, members, guests, employees, community, government, and industry. Additionally, the GM will work with the Board to help define the long-term strategic plan for the Club's golf course, amenities and facilities and execute effectively against that plan.

Keys to Success BCCC's GM is expected to be a friendly and outgoing director of a vibrant golf and social community with a passion for golf and those who play the game. The ideal candidate is an exceptional, experienced leader with the demonstrated ability to share their vision of the Club's future, instill their high values in all team members, and develop positive relationships with staff and members through good communication and respect. The candidate should have strong business acumen, financial and personnel management experience, and hospitality skills.
